# Generated by makepkg 6.1.0
# Mon Jun  3 00:07:06 UTC 2024
pkgbase = mingw-w64-ocaml
	pkgdesc = An industrial strength programming language supporting functional, imperative and object-oriented styles (mingw-w64)
	pkgver = 5.2.0
	pkgrel = 1
	url = https://ocaml.org/
	install = ocaml-UCRT64.install
	arch = any
	license = spdx:LGPL-2.1-or-later WITH OCaml-LGPL-linking-exception
	makedepends = mingw-w64-ucrt-x86_64-cc
	makedepends = mingw-w64-ucrt-x86_64-autotools
	makedepends = mingw-w64-ucrt-x86_64-ncurses
	makedepends = mingw-w64-ucrt-x86_64-zstd
	source = https://caml.inria.fr/distrib/ocaml-5.2/ocaml-5.2.0.tar.xz
	source = https://github.com/ocaml/flexdll/archive/0.43/flexdll-0.43.tar.gz
	source = 0001-fix-misc-h.patch
	sha256sums = 2f4bf479f51479f9bf8c7f1694a6ea7336bbf774f4ad6da6b59d1ad4939dd8a7
	sha256sums = 10e171ab7d2f8b2f238b53bb9944d4b26686f5703fbc1c059532791bc91be949
	sha256sums = 24d20cc5fc9c0f70e5c54c2378f0be612ae474425dd5918b321469fb887eb358

pkgname = mingw-w64-ucrt-x86_64-ocaml
	depends = mingw-w64-ucrt-x86_64-zstd
	optdepends = mingw-w64-ucrt-x86_64-ncurses: advanced ncurses features
	optdepends = mingw-w64-ucrt-x86_64-tk: advanced tk features

pkgname = mingw-w64-ucrt-x86_64-ocaml-compiler-libs
	pkgdesc = Several modules used internally by the OCaml compiler (mingw-w64)
	license = spdx:QPL-1.0
	depends = mingw-w64-ucrt-x86_64-ocaml

pkgname = mingw-w64-ucrt-x86_64-flexdll-bootstrap
	pkgdesc = An implementation of a dlopen-like API for Windows (For bootstrapping) (mingw-w64)
	license = spdx:Zlib
